A closer look at Baldur's Gate: The Original Saga

Includes the original Baldur's Gate and its expansion Tales of the Sword Coast. Chaos threatens to overwhelm the Sword Coast. The state of Amn is under siege to the south, the High Moor is being overrun in the north and the region around Baldur's Gate is in turmoil. In an area known for its ample resources, a crippling shortage is slowly developing for the metal that is used throughout the Realms for everything from swords to forks - iron.

What's worse, trading caravans coming from all directions into Baldur's Gate are under constant attack from bandits and cutthroats who loot not for gold and gems but for iron. The armed factions in Baldur's Gate can scarcely keep themselves armed and the commoners are suffering all the more. Without iron they cannot mend their tools or purchase plows - and everyone knows that if they cannot farm or craft, they will starve come winter...

Features Explore the famous Forgotten Realms universe and meet some of its most renowned characters Create your own unique hero thanks to the legendary AD&D ruleset

Developed by BioWare Black Isle Studios and published by Interplay Entertainment, it launched in 1999. Expect Adventure, RPG gameplay.
